On the design of coking heating furnaces. . .

2011-01-27View Original

Thread Content

Since the heating furnaces in coking processes require water to be injected in order to increase the flow rate and prevent coking, the pressure in the earlier sections of the furnace tubes is higher, resulting in a slower flow rate and thus a smaller pressure drop. In the later sections, where the pressure is lower, the expansion of water vapor leads to a large pressure drop, which can affect production. I would like to ask experts how they usually solve such problems. . Thank you first. . .
Reply #22011-01-28
This is no longer a problem. Currently, the water injection technology for coking heaters basically involves multi-point steam injection, which is generally carried out in three stages: at the inlet, in the middle section, and at one-third of the distance from the outlet.
